Output 108fdf4a27b188920dd81d7d99ed9d344445429df9bb6583d9ea3df08f5dcfe4:0

value
76306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2a63d45ad840dd7c216b74a353d577f85f9297c OP_EQUAL
address
3KSEAGfuKdWRzt1kuDdGAarbva6pfm85xo
transaction
108fdf4a27b188920dd81d7d99ed9d344445429df9bb6583d9ea3df08f5dcfe4
confirmations
296621
spent
true